#694819 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#694819 is composed of 41.2% red, 28.2%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 76.2%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 35.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 25.5%. #694819 color hex could be obtained by blending #d29032 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#694819

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0702 is the darkest color, while #fefc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#694819

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#46423c is the less saturated color, while #824c00 is the most saturated one.
